Portia is a genus of jumping spiders found across Africa, Asia, Australia and other parts of the tropics and subtropics, unusual among spiders for hunting other spiders as its primary prey rather than insects. It displays problem-solving behavior remarkable for an animal with such a small nervous system, using trial-and-error detours around obstacles and deceptive vibrations mimicking a trapped insect or a rival spider to lure its prey out of its own web before striking.
